St. Patrick's Day

St. Patrick's is a fun holiday when people can dress up. Most people wear green to symbolize their love for Ireland. If you don't wear green you might get a pinch from a friend! There are many parades and the Chicago River is even dyed green to celebrate this holiday. On this day, people remember Irish ancestors. It is also just a fun holiday to celebrate with people at school, work, and in the community.
